MILL CITY CREDIT UNION, founded in 1935, is a mid-sized nonprofit that reported $14.6M in total revenue in fiscal year 2018. The organization ran a surplus of $2.6M, a strong 18% operating margin.

Mission

OUR MISSION AT MILL CITY CREDIT UNION IS TO HELP OUR MEMBERS ACHIEVE THEIR FINANCIAL GOALS BY PROVIDING EXCEPTIONAL VALUE THROUGH INNOVATIVE PRODUCTS, PERSONALIZED SERVICES, AND SECURE GROWTH OPPORTUNITIES.
